South Korea (Republic of) |
| 1995 | 2005 | Change | |
| Population | 44,995,000 | 49,119,000 | 4,124,000 |
| Christian Population | 14,392,880 | 16,100,300 | 1,707,420 |
| % of Popn who are Christian | 32% | 33% | 1% |
| Denominational Membership | |||
| Anglican/Episcopal | 11,200 | 12,200 | 1,000 |
| Baptist | 281,000 | 306,000 | 25,000 |
| Catholic | 1,430,000 | 1,630,000 | 200,000 |
| Indigenous | 42,000 | 49,000 | 7,000 |
| Lutheran | 1,900 | 2,100 | 200 |
| Methodist | 585,000 | 660,000 | 75,000 |
| Pentecostal | 478,790 | 600,880 | 122,090 |
| Presbyterian | 2,445,700 | 2,610,700 | 165,000 |
| Other Trinitarian Churches | 823,170 | 931,610 | 108,440 |
| Number of Churches | 40,074 | 44,298 | 4,224 |
| Quality of Life Indicators | |||
| % of Popn under 15 | 22% | ||
| % of Popn over 65 | 6% | ||
| GNP per capita US$ | 10,610 |
